Salt Cave Paradise Dublin

Ever been to the Salt Cave Paradise salt therapy in Dublin? Are you in Dublin for the weekend and looking for something to do that doesn’t involve drinking??

Go check out Salt Cave Paradise, which is a Salt Water Therapy & Relaxation Centre located in Balbriggan, North Dublin.

Salt Cave Paradise Dublin
Salt Cave Paradise Dublin

How to get to the caves?

To get here take the commuter train to Balbriggan station and its literally a minute walk from here! Or take the 33 bus, 33A bus, 191 Balbriggan Express bus or 101 Dublin Busáras bus to Balbriggan.

What’s inside?

They have 6 different treatment centers; 3 saltwater pools, an infrared beach, a salt beach, and a dry Finnish sauna to relax and rejuvenate in.

Additionally, the 3 pools are all different temperatures and have a specific therapeutic effect on the body!

What are the benefits of the Salt Cave Paradise?

Saltwater therapy has been used for centuries to treat many diseases such as skin conditions, rheumatic pain, and muscular problems. The idea is that the skin will absorb minerals such as magnesium and potassium. As a result, this will remove toxins and balance the entire body.

The three main benefits of salt therapy are;

  1. Skin conditions such as Ezcema and Dermatitis.
  2. Lung conditions such as Asthma and Allergies
  3. Bone conditions such as Arthritis and Rheumatism.

What room to book in the Salt Cave Paradise and how much do they cost?

Each session lasts 1 hour and there are either;

  1. Family room which is €20/per hour for an adult or €15 for a child.
  2. Adult Room which is €30/per hour per adult. Students get in for €20 (Mon-Thurs). Healthcare professionals also get a discount do don’t forget your I.D!

In order to book, you download the ‘Spaces by Wix’ app. Occasionally, they run offers where you can get 5 Sessions for €100 or a Yearly Membership for €500!

What do I bring to the Salt Cave Paradise?

Overall, all you need is;

  • Swim gear
  • Towel
  • Flip flops
  • Comfortable clothes for after

Don’t forget;

Don’t shower straight after the caves! The idea of this to let the salt soak into your skin so that you can get the most benefits!
